Su Chen felt a sense of relief. It seemed his identity as a Deceitful God’s Follower was indeed an all-access pass in the Nether Realm.
Without another word, he walked straight into the mine, his figure disappearing inside without any interference.
The mine was spacious, showing signs of excavation. Every so often, crystal lamps resembling fireflies hung from the stone walls.
Su Chen moved closer for a look and discovered they were knuckle-sized insects housed in Nether Iron Crystal casings. Their fingernail-sized heads were covered in fine compound eyes.
Su Chen’s face darkened. He shuddered, losing all interest, and tried his best to avoid the crystal lamps as he walked straight toward the end of the tunnel.
The mine wasn’t very deep, only about two to three hundred meters, before it split into several side tunnels.
He randomly picked one and walked another few hundred meters until he reached the end.
The color of the stone walls gradually shifted from silver-gray to pure silver, even faintly glowing.
’Netherworld Stone...’
Su Chen looked at the pockmarked ore before him, swung his pickaxe, and smashed it down. CLANG! Sparks flew, and a shard of silver rock broke off.
’All that for such a small piece?’ Su Chen stopped, his brow furrowed.
Any action in the Nether Realm consumed Spiritual Power, especially a forceful swing like that. The more Spiritual Power he used, the greater his strength.
’How long will it take to dig out a Mother Stone at this rate?’
Though his brow furrowed at the thought, his hands didn’t stop moving. The sound of CLINK CLANK echoed through the mine.
After an unknown amount of time, he finally hammered out an irregular, blackish-brown stone from the silver ore.
Su Chen jolted and quickly picked it up, only to be greatly disappointed. ’Its color doesn’t reflect light, and it has natural fissures inside. This is a Child Stone.’
Su Chen sighed. The Netherworld Mother Stone and Child Stones were not naturally found together; rather, they were linked through a special method after their formation.
Therefore, whether one dug up a Mother Stone or a Child Stone was purely a matter of luck.
And this piece of raw ore, based on the information he had researched, was clearly a Child Stone.
’All that digging just for one Child Stone.’
Su Chen took a breath, estimating that he had already used up more than half of his Spiritual Power.
Even with the reserves stored by the Gourmet, he wouldn’t last much longer, nor would he be able to dig up much.
’No wonder the Sect had to mobilize so many people. This stuff is really hard to mine...’
Su Chen leaned against the stone wall, lost in thought. He estimated that even if he advanced to Tier Five, it would still be difficult to mine efficiently.
’If I keep hacking away like this, I might get something, but it’s nowhere near enough to purchase the Deceitful God’s Power in bulk.’
’One person’s strength can’t compare to an entire Sect, after all... If only I could...’
His brow was tightly furrowed in thought when suddenly, a flash of inspiration struck him, and he hurried out of the mine.
Sure enough, in that short time, a number of Netherworld Creatures had gathered outside the mine again.
However, the moment he appeared, they scattered in all directions like startled birds, moving with incredible speed.
Su Chen projected a wave of spiritual energy, shouting, "All of you, halt!"
Accompanied by the Deceitful God’s aura from his Spirit Body, most of the Low-tier Netherworld Creatures froze. They wanted to move but didn’t dare, wanted to run but couldn’t bring themselves to, and simply stood in place, trembling.
He glanced at the size of the mine, scanned the area, and pointed. "You, you, you, and you. All of you, stay."
Given the rudimentary intelligence of these Netherworld Creatures, the ones he pointed to—some with facial features, some without—all looked utterly terrified.
As for the Netherworld Creatures that weren’t chosen, they scurried away as if granted amnesty.
The few High-tier Netherworld Creatures perched on the mountain peak merely glanced down without a word.
Their limbs were either latched onto the mountain or burrowed into it. Vaguely, streams of black energy could be seen being drawn from the ore veins and absorbed into their bodies.
The two sides did not interfere with each other. Su Chen led the four Netherworld Creatures he had selected into the mine.
These creatures were not very tall. One resembled an ape, while another crawled on all fours like a turtle.
They followed behind him miserably with their heads hung low. Su Chen led them to the end of the mine, pointed at the fresh excavation marks, and made a motion. "Smash!"
The creatures possessed simple intelligence and were able to understand the command.
After a slight hesitation, the ape-like black Netherworld Creature was the first to act. It stepped forward, wound up its four arms, and smashed them against the stone wall.
BANG! BANG! BANG!
Rock fragments flew. Su Chen’s eyes twitched, and he stepped back to avoid them. ’So efficient?’
He couldn’t help but be surprised. This Netherworld Creature was probably only around Tier Five, yet it moved nonstop, as if it didn’t need to worry about consuming Spiritual Power.
’That’s right. They’re native creatures of the Nether Realm, so of course they’re different. My being here is like a normal person diving underwater; I have to consume oxygen.’
’But they’re the fish living in that sea. They naturally don’t need any extra consumption and can even recover on their own.’
Realizing this, a glint flashed in Su Chen’s eyes.
The ape’s movements were fast and heavy. In just a few moments, Su Chen saw a Child Stone get knocked loose.
He led the other Netherworld Creatures into the other side tunnels and had them start working too. Each of the Netherworld Creatures showed off its unique abilities—some used their heads, some used their hands to smash, and others sprayed beams of energy.
’Now this is more like it!’
He was quite satisfied. ’What future is there in digging by myself? I have to rely on these fully automated production lines.’
He walked to the junction of the tunnels, listening quietly to see if any of the Netherworld Creatures were slacking off. His identity as a Deceitful God’s Follower was truly useful; these creatures didn’t dare to be negligent.
He estimated that an hour or two had passed when he heard a clear "DING."
Su Chen’s eyes shifted, and he darted into one of the side tunnels.
Sure enough, on the ground lay a fist-sized, irregular blackish-brown stone that was crystal-clear and glossy. The turtle-like Netherworld Creature had stopped its work, its pea-sized eyes staring greedily at the stone.
’A Mother Stone.’
Su Chen immediately picked it up and examined it closely. Its surface refracted a faint light. A single piece was worth tens of millions of Star Coins, and just five or six of them were equivalent to one portion of essence.
"What are you looking at? Get back to work." Su Chen glanced at the black turtle. The little turtle shuddered in fear and resumed ramming its head against the stone.
Satisfied, Su Chen left. He only drove all the Netherworld Creatures away an hour before the Dark Sun’s duration was about to end.
It wasn’t that he didn’t want to keep them working, but during the period of the Flame Fire’s burning, the Sect would also send people here to inspect.
Moreover, if he wasn’t there to supervise, Su Chen guessed these Netherworld Creatures probably wouldn’t keep digging honestly.
’These creatures have too little intelligence; they rely mostly on instinct.’
’If I could strike a deal with those big guys outside, maybe this could become a 24-hour, non-stop production line.’
After commanding these Netherworld Creatures, Su Chen realized he had barely scratched the surface of what his identity as a Deceitful God’s Follower could do.
If he could find the right method, the Nether Realm would be a treasure trove for him.
Normal Deceitful God’s Followers, even with this advantage in the Nether Realm, wouldn’t develop it so deeply.
All they needed to do was act as the tentacles of the Deceitful God, continuously spreading its corruption.
Su Chen rubbed his chin. The Nether Realm was full of special resources that were extremely valuable and irreplaceable in the outside world.
But getting those highly intelligent Netherworld Creatures to obey his commands, or even cooperate with him, would be no simple task.
The Low-tier Netherworld Creatures feared him because of the natural intimidation from the Deceitful God’s aura.
But the High-tier creatures knew the difference: a Deceitful God’s Follower was merely a follower, not the God itself.
At most, they would maintain a state of mutual non-interference with him. But to command them...
’I’ll have to think of something.’ Su Chen’s gaze fell on the pile of blackish-brown stones before him.
This time, the harvest was bountiful. He had dug up two Mother Stones and a pile of Child Stones.
Now, he needed to get them out.
’Completely envelop them with Spiritual Power to take them out.’ Su Chen recalled the method Steward Feng had briefly mentioned. His Spiritual Power surged forth, attempting to wrap around the Netherworld Stones.
